There are three types of marketing campaigns when it comes to having a successful business. They are branding, acquisition, and retention campaigns. Each of them plays a crucial role in the success and development of any business in the world.  However, for this tutorial we will be talking about the retaining sportsbook players.

This is because the success of your sports betting operation depends on not losing clients in order to grow. Thus, if your keep acquiring new players but losing your current ones then your business is at a standstill.  Therefore, active player retention is a must in if you want to become a successful bookie operator.

Providing Continuous Sports Betting Options – Bettors are finicky and are always looking for the next thing to bet on.  In addition, when they go on your online sportsbook, they want to see plenty of betting options.  This is because they need continuous sports wagering action to keep them happy. In short, make sure that you provide betting odds on many different types of sports and event.

Bonuses and Promotions – One of the classic ways to acquire and retain players is by giving them bonuses and promotions.  This method has been working for sportsbooks for decades and is not about to change.  However, the trick is to make sure your sportsbook operation does not overextend itself.  Thus, do not offer what you cannot afford to pay.

Spread the Word – Even if you have many betting options and great promotions, they are useless if players do not know about them. This is where spreading the word becomes essential. However, the trick is to do it without spamming or annoying your players.

Therefore, the best sportsbook marketing strategies should include: Sportsbook Social Media Marketing, keeping your website up-to-date and internal messaging. These three methods are the most efficient way to promote new and current odds and promotions available. However, do not forget about other methods like emails marketing, blogging, SMS messages
